How to feed the air-blowing automatic nail feeder?
A, adsorption type:

1. Compared with the blowing type, its structure is relatively simple and the manufacturing cycle is relatively short. Its main feature is that the screw is too small or too short, and the air blowing (pipeline transportation) machine can not realize automatic nail feeding. Need this machine, the robot drives the electric batch to suck the screws and move the locking screws (one by one). The screws are mainly removed by the adsorption force generated by the compressed air of the batch head, and then run and locate on the product hole, and automatically lock the product after batch.

2. Adsorption type is generally suitable for screws with short length and light weight that cannot be blown. At the same time, the surface energy on the screw head forms a certain air tightness with the vacuum suction head cavity of the batch. Suitable for most screws, especially screws that do not meet the requirements of length-diameter ratio.

Second, the blowing type

1. The blowing automatic locking screw machine consists of an automatic screw feeding system (namely, a screw feeder) and a fully automatic manipulator, that is, the screw is blown by compressed air under the batching nozzle and automatically locked in the product under electric batching. Among them, the spiral path is programmed and controlled by the manipulator, and the pneumatic spiral feeding system works cooperatively.

In addition, the functions of screw anti-slip teeth, leakage lock or screw failure detection are added; The whole equipment is fully automatic. The biggest advantage of this mode of automatic screw locking machine is its flexibility, stability and high efficiency. According to the set coordinates, the machine automatically completes the product lock. Can install multiple batches of electricity, lock multiple screws at a time, and the production efficiency is extremely high.

2. Blowing type is generally suitable for screws below M5, the length is less than 25, and the total length L of the screw is greater than the screw head diameter D of 1.3, otherwise it will turn over in the feeding pipe, and thus it cannot be transported normally.

Compared with the adsorption type, the screw of the blow-locking screw machine is directly conveyed to the batch nozzles, which saves the time of taking the screw back and forth and is more efficient and stable.
